Samolus ebracteatus var. ebracteatus is a herbaceous perennial within the Primulaceae family. It naturally occurs in North America and South America. In its natural range, this variety typically occurs in temperate conditions. Native Range
Continents (WGSRPD)
NORTHERN AMERICA, SOUTHERN AMERICA
Regions (WGSRPD)
Caribbean, Central America, Mexico, North-Central U.S.A., South-Central U.S.A., Southeastern U.S.A., Southwestern U.S.A.
Botanical Countries (WGSRPD L3)
Bahamas, Cuba, Florida, Guatemala, Kansas, Louisiana, Mexico Central, Mexico Gulf, Mexico Northeast, Mexico Northwest, Mexico Southeast, Mexico Southwest, Nevada, New Mexico, Oklahoma, Texas
